/**
|
||||||
|
* Returns a sequence of paths for visiting this directory and all its content.
|
||||||
|
*
|
||||||
|
* By default, only files are visited, in depth-first order, and symbolic links are not followed.
|
||||||
|
* The combination of [options] overrides the default behavior. See [PathWalkOption].
|
||||||
|
*
|
||||||
|
* The order in which sibling files are visited is unspecified.
|
||||||
|
*
|
||||||
|
* If after calling this function new files get added or deleted from the file tree rooted at this directory,
|
||||||
|
* the changes may or may not appear in the returned sequence.
|
||||||
|
*
|
||||||
|
* If the file located by this path does not exist, an empty sequence is returned.
|
||||||
|
* if the file located by this path is not a directory, a sequence containing only this path is returned.
|
||||||
|
*/
|
||||||
|
@ExperimentalPathApi
|
||||||
|
@SinceKotlin("1.7")
|
||||||
|
public fun Path.walk(vararg options: PathWalkOption): Sequence<Path> = PathTreeWalk(this, options)

/**
|
||||||
|
* An enumeration to provide walk options for [Path.walk] function.
|
||||||
|
* The options can be combined to form the walk order and behavior needed.
|
||||||
|
*
|
||||||
|
* Note that this enumeration is not exhaustive and new cases might be added in the future.
|
||||||
|
*/
|
||||||
|
@ExperimentalPathApi
|
||||||
|
@SinceKotlin("1.7")
|
||||||
|
public enum class PathWalkOption {
|
||||||
|
/** Visits directories as well. */
|
||||||
|
INCLUDE_DIRECTORIES,
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
/** Walks in breadth-first order. */
|
||||||
|
BREADTH_FIRST,
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
/** Follows symbolic links to the directories they point to. */
|
||||||
|
FOLLOW_LINKS
|
||||||
|
}
